WebChromosomes in all body (somatic) cells are in a diploid state; they contain two sets of each chromosome. On the other hand, gametes (sperm or egg) are in a haploid state; they have only a single set of chromosomes. When an egg cell and a sperm cell combine during conception, the resulting zygote becomes diploid.
